Here are some additional factors to consider when choosing a power cutter:

  • Cutting depth: The cutting depth is the maximum thickness of material that the power cutter can cut through. If you will be cutting through thick materials, you will need a power cutter with a deep cutting depth.
  • Power: The power of the power cutter determines how quickly it can cut through material. If you will be cutting through tough materials, you will need a power cutter with more power.
  • Weight: The weight of the power cutter can be a factor if you will be carrying it around a lot. If you are looking for a lightweight power cutter, you may want to consider a cordless model.
  • Vibration level: The vibration level of the power cutter can affect your comfort and accuracy. If you will be using the power cutter for extended periods of time, you may want to consider a model with a low vibration level.
  • Price: Power cutters can range in price from a few hundred dollars to over a thousand dollars. It is important to set a budget before you start shopping so that you do not overspend.
